Once upon the Road of Life stood a simple Sign.
It had upon it two numbers setting the Speed Limit.
The Sign was a master at direction;
Telling the passerby cars and vans how fast they should move.
It saw the world in black and white, or rather, fast and slow.
Soon, however, the Sign looked around
And saw that he was alone.
Just what was it all those cars and vans were intent on doing?
How was he giving them direction if he didn’t know?
So, he wished and waited and strained until he transformed into a car.
His tires soared away from his position without once looking back;
All he knew was freedom and his newfound love.
Alas, he became lost and his gears flew out of control…
For he’d only spent his lifetime dictating
And never thought to experience.
And so the Sign now raggedly clinks in search of what he knew.
